Año: 2010, Software Defined Radio Technologies for Emergency and Professional Wide Band Communications

Resumen:

In this paper several RF architectures have been investigated in order to find a flexible, reconfigurable and multi-mode RF front-end for Software Defined Radio (SDR). The objective is to develop a new professional mobile broadband communication system, oriented to Public and Governmental Services. Different receiver prototypes based on the studied architectures have been implemented. The comparison of the RF architectures from the measurement results will be presented. The receiver prototypes have been validated for different types of modulation and data rates.
